How Do You Record Expenses of Flipping Properties?

Flipping properties can be a lucrative venture for real estate investors. However, keeping track of expenses is crucial for maintaining profitability and ensuring accurate financial records. Here is how you can effectively record expenses of flipping properties:

**1. Create a Detailed Expense Sheet:** As you embark on your property flipping journey, it is important to maintain a detailed expense sheet. This sheet should include all expenses related to the acquisition, renovation, and sale of the property.

**2. Categorize Expenses:** It is essential to categorize expenses into different categories such as acquisition costs, renovation costs, holding costs, and selling costs. This will help you analyze and track your expenses efficiently.

**3. Keep Receipts and Invoices:** Make sure to keep all receipts and invoices related to your property flipping expenses. This will serve as evidence in case of an audit or any disputes.

**4. Use Accounting Software:** Consider using accounting software to streamline the process of recording expenses. Many software options are available that can help you track expenses, generate reports, and organize financial data.

**5. Regularly Reconcile Accounts:** Reconcile your accounts regularly to ensure that all expenses have been properly recorded and accounted for. This will help you identify any discrepancies or errors in your financial records.

**6. Seek Professional Advice:** If you are new to property flipping or unsure about how to record expenses accurately, consider seeking advice from a professional accountant or financial advisor.

**7. Monitor Cash Flow:** Monitor your cash flow closely to track incoming and outgoing funds. This will help you manage expenses effectively and ensure that you have enough liquidity to cover your costs.

**8. Analyze Profit Margins:** In addition to recording expenses, it is important to analyze your profit margins. This will help you determine the viability of your property flipping projects and make informed decisions for future investments.

**9. Factor in Hidden Costs:** Don’t forget to account for hidden costs such as closing costs, insurance, taxes, and unexpected expenses. These costs can significantly impact your overall expenses and profitability.

**10. Keep a Backup of Financial Records:** It is crucial to keep a backup of all your financial records, either in physical copies or electronic files. This will safeguard your data in case of any unforeseen circumstances.

**11. Separate Personal and Business Expenses:** Maintain separate accounts for your personal and business expenses. This will help you avoid confusion and ensure that your property flipping expenses are accurately recorded.

**12. Consult Legal Professionals:** Before recording expenses, consult legal professionals to understand the tax implications and regulations related to property flipping. This will help you comply with laws and avoid any penalties or fines.
